I sponsor kids thru both the Helen Flavel Found & Noel Allen of Rotary - both do a wonderful job and I have no hesitation of recommending either. Helens kids are up in Singaraja and costs $120 per yr and Rotary's are around Bedugul $110. This covers all school uniforms, books, etc and I know that Helen covers medical expenses when possible. I have visited my kids in both schools, and it is truly a great feeling to know that these kids are being helped to get an education that otherwise may not be possible. These kids and their families, especially the one's thru Helens Found, live in conditions that border on primitive. I have visited the homes of some of my children and there is no running water, dirt floors, in some no beds. I am going to Bali again next Sunday, and will again be visiting my sponsored children. I take as much school supplies as I can, plus a small gift pack for each child. The smiles you get are priceless. Please think about sponsoring a child - but be prepared to see it through to the end of their school years. It doesn't cost a lot, around $2 a week, your small change put into a jar.
